(1)查看用户的连接状况
select username,sid,serial# from v$session
------------------------------------------
如下结果:
username sid serial#
----------------------------------------
NETBNEW 513 22974
NETBNEW 514 18183
NETBNEW 516 21573
NETBNEW 531 9
WUZHQ 532 4562
(2)找到要删除用户的sid,和serial,并删除
-------------------------------------------
如:你要删除用户'WUZHQ',可以这样做:
alter system kill session'532,4562'
(3)删除用户
--------------------------------------------
drop user username cascade
(**)如果在drop 后还提示ORA-01940:无法删除当前已链接的用户,说明还有连接的session,可以通过查看session的状态来确定该session是否被kill 了,用如下语句查看:
-------------------------------------
select saddr,sid,serial#,paddr,username,status from v$session where username is not null
结果如下(以我的库为例):
saddr sid serial# paddr username status
--------------------------------------------------------------------------------------------------------
564A1E28 513 22974 569638F4 NETBNEW ACTIVE
564A30DC 514 18183 569688CC NETBNEW INACTIVE
564A5644 516 21573 56963340 NETBNEW INACTIVE
564B6ED0 531 9 56962D8C NETBNEW INACTIVE
564B8184 532 4562 56A1075C WUZHQ KILLED
status 为要删除用户的session状态,如果还为inactive,说明没有被kill掉,如果状态为killed,说明已kill。
由此可见,WUZHQ这个用户的session已经被杀死。此时可以安全删除用户。
相关推荐
数据库快照删除语句 第章数据查询语句和全文检索语句 单表查询 简单查询 带条件查询 集函数 情况表达式 连接查询 子查询 标量子查询 表子查询 派生表子查询 定量比较 带 谓词的子查询 多列表子查询 ...
在单位信息维护中遇到的信息系统多,数据库多,各种日志日积月累占用大量空间和资源。本工具就是为了替代平时分散的任务、或手工劳动。 系统利用不同的定时器,来完成用户自定义的各种任务。目前支持两种任务,...
问题 1:为什么 group by 和 order by 会使查询变慢? 答:group by 和 order by 操作通常...Drop 命令从数据库中删除表,所有的数据行,索引和权限也会被删除,所有的 DML 触发器也不会被 触发,这个命令也不能回滚。
优化 提示:分析并优化数据库的"时-空"效率,尽可能地"提高处理速度"并且"降低数据占用 空间"。 (1)分析"时-空"效率的瓶颈,找出优化对象(目标),并确定优先级。 (2)当优化对象(目标)之间存在对抗时,给...
值得注意的是,在进行数据库物理结构设计时,通常并不知道所有的事务,上述信息可能不完全。所以,以后可能需要修改根据上述信息设计的物理结构,以适应新事务的要求。 1. 确定关系模型的存取方法 确定数据库的...
每当用户进行某些数据的查询、插入、修改 、删除等操作时,先对其进行一些检查,主要检查这些用户的操作权限,若用户的操作 请求超出了或者不符合系统定义的权限,系统将拒絕用户执行此操作。 比如:管理人员可以被...
用户可以自由组合的无限复合式备份任务,支持备份文件ZIP压缩后通过Lan/Ftp/Email传输存储,Email日志信息发送,让你的sql数据库永不丢失。 SQL数据库备份恢复助手 功能特点: 1、完全免费、纯“绿色化”、...
数据库应用系统的优势 数据库应用系统 数据库应用系统是由数据库系统、应用程序系统、用户组成的,具体 包括:数据库、数据库管理系统、数据库管理员、硬件平台、软件平台、应 用软件、应用界面。数据库应用系统的 7...
查看数据库占用空间大小 1>sp_helpdb 数据库名称 2>go 1.2 安装Sybase时无法创建数据库服务器的处理方法 安装Sybase数据库时,创建"Adaptive Server"失败,出现 如下错误提示: Building Adaptive Server 'xxxx': ...
优化 提示:分析并优化数据库的"时-空"效率,尽可能地"提高处理速度"并且"降低数据占用 空间"。 (1)分析"时-空"效率的瓶颈,找出优化对象(目标),并确定优先级。 (2)当优化对象(目标)之间存在对抗时,给...
3、数据库应用系统:按用户的应用需求或为某一特定的用户设计和数据库的配套的应用程序系统 信息技术基础-数据库管理系统全文共24页,当前为第4页。 信息技术基础-数据库管理系统全文共24页,当前为第5页。 Access...
利用服务器和客户端之间进程通信,同时打开多个客户端(模拟多个用户), 个用户都包含登陆注册功能,获取在线用户,私聊(包括给自己发消息),群聊,查看删除聊天记录,删除、注销用户等功能。
^附加数据库文件时,将移动改为复制,原文件不会被删除; +计划任务在备份数据库后,自动清除旧备份,只保留最后5个备份(按文件,不按时间); *修正计划任务无法正确执行的问题,由皮肤引起的。
faisunSQL自导入数据库备份程序 导入数据时需要用到外部工具,很不方便而且速度慢、成功率低,怎么办? 数据库太大根本无法导出或导入,怎么办? faisunSQL 就是为解决以上问题而诞生的。 一 FaisunSQL ...
可以删除已经无效的用户。 (7)体育场地管理:体育场地管理员可以新建体育场地类别;对体育场地性质进行添加种类,根据选择的体育场地类别,可以进行在线编辑和重置;同时,也可以删除无用的体育场地类别。 (8)...
用户进行删除操作的对象并没有被数据库删除,仍然会占用空间。除非是由于用户手工进行Purge或者因为存储空间不够而被数据库清掉。 在Oracle 10g数据库中,引入了一个回收站(Recycle Bin)的数据库对象。 回收站,...
仓库管理系统 数据库设计说明书 当前版本号:1.0 目 录 1 引言 2 1.1 编写目的 2 1.2 背景 3 1.3 参考资料 3 2 数据库设计概要 3 2.1需求分析 3 2.2功能模块设计 5 2.3数据字典 6 3 数据库的详细设计 7 3.1数据库...
当用户填入所需的增删改信息时会 出现相应的对话框,显示操作成功,删除成功以及更新成功。这样就完成了对所需表的 操作。 2.功能结构图 四、数据库结构设计 1.数据库概念模型 本系统在需求分析的基础上设计出能够...
3、删除、分离数据库时,会自动清除目标数据库的用户连接; 4、防火墙仅仅是实现根据连入PC的网卡地址进行连接断开的操作,没啥用^_^; 5、计划任务只有在勾选时才会写入配置文件,在开启服务后才会读取并开启任务...
在之前的几个版本中,清除操作是主线程的一部分,这意味着运行时它可能会堵塞其它的数据库操作。 # 从MySQL5.5.X版本开始,该操作运行于独立的线程中,并支持更多的并发数。用户可通过设置innodb_purge_threads配置...